This is a large-format horizontal oil on canvas depicting a social interior scene, likely set in the 18th century but executed in the late 19th-century academic revival style. The painting shows a group of Aristocratic figures gathered around a green felt-covered card table. The figures are dressed in elaborate rococo-period attire, including powdered wigs, silk gowns in shades of pink, yellow, and blue, and embroidered frock coats. The composition is rich in detail, showcasing a servant entering from the right, ornate interior architecture with gilded mirrors, and a heavy patterned rug underfoot. The brushwork appears deliberate and realistic, typical of European genre painters like those of the French or Italian schools of the 1800s who romanticized the 'Ancien Régime'. The canvas is housed in a substantial, ornate gilded wood and gesso frame, featuring acanthus leaf corner flourishes and a bead-and-reel inner border. Condition-wise, the frame shows some minor gesso loss and cracking consistent with age, while the canvas surface appears to have a slightly darkened varnish layer and potential light craquelure typical of 19th-century oils. The overall craftsmanship is high, focusing on light reflecting off silk fabrics and the theatrical interaction of the figures.

Based on my visual examination of the 19th-century Continental School oil on canvas titled 'A Polite Gaming Interior,' I have assessed the piece as a fine example of late Romantic genre painting. The execution displays high-level academic competence, particularly in the rendering of light on silk textiles and the depth of the interior architecture. The condition of the canvas appears stable, though the present yellowed varnish and visible craquelure suggest a need for professional cleaning to restore the original color palette. The ornate gilded frame, while showing minor gesso loss, adds significant decorative value. The market for 19th-century 'Ancien Régime' revivalist scenes remains steady among collectors who value theatricality and historical narrative. Similar works by unidentified but skilled Continental hands typically realize mid-four to low-five-figure results at boutique auction houses. Rarity is moderate, as these scenes were popular exports, but the large-format scale and composition complexity elevate this specific piece above standard salon studies. Limitations: This appraisal is based solely on digital imagery. Definitive authentication requires physical inspection to verify the weave of the canvas, presence of any hidden signatures, and examination under UV light to determine the extent of overpainting or restoration. Verification of provenance or a gallery stamp on the stretcher would significantly impact the valuation. I recommend a consultation with a conservator to assess the structural integrity of the paint layer before any sale.
